    Ready to go back there anytime!!!: I've been to the Union Station Brewery several times and have never been disappointed. The food is outstanding and reasonably priced. The menu does change from time to time so there's always something new and interesting to choose from. The microbrews are flavorful as well. You can get a beer sampler that has 5 oz. of each of the 5 or 6 brews served on a wooden tray and arranged from light to dark for $5 or $6. Combine this place with Waterfire on a summer's evening and your in for a real treat!!! Or you can do some shopping at the Providence Place Mall and walk a short distance to Union Station for lunch or dinner. I'd recommend reservations on Saturday evenings or during Waterfire events. Just say the word and I'm ready to go there anytime!!!
